Selamat Datang Laksa D´Pokok is a beloved local gem nestled in the heart of Kampung Gumut, Kerling, Selangor, serving up an authentic Malaysian dining experience that truly captures the spirit of traditional village flavors. Specializing in rich, comforting laksa and a variety of other Malay favourites, this humble restaurant invites guests to indulge in a flavorful journey that is both nostalgic and wholly satisfying.
The star of the menu is undoubtedly the laksa—a thick, aromatic broth brimming with punchy spices and fresh ingredients that instantly transport you to a comforting, home-cooked meal. As customers like Hana Toptap22 passionately attest, the laksa here is “syodap tahap legend” with a kuah (gravy) so luscious and intense that every spoonful bursts with unforgettable depth and warmth. The generous portion sizes offer incredible value, making each meal feel like a hearty feast. Complementing the laksa are standout dishes such as the mee kari, praised for its abundance of ingredients and full-bodied curry flavor, and the bakso, which is equally well-loved for its satisfying texture and taste.
Dining at Selamat Datang Laksa D´Pokok is more than just a meal—it’s an immersion in the comforting ambiance of a kampung (village) setting, where the owner’s warm hospitality enhances the experience. Customer Zul “Zul Ateng” Aziz highlights the inviting village atmosphere and the friendly owner, adding that the menu is complete with unique local delights like otak udang and traditional kuih including Kuih Melaka and Tepung Pelita. For those drawn to sweet treats, the cendol and ABC are crowd favourites, with Mohd Arif remarking on how the children loved these desserts as much as the main courses.
Practical details add to the charm—located just a short stroll from the bus stop (now on the left side as you approach) and open from early afternoon until late evening, Selamat Datang Laksa D´Pokok offers a convenient yet authentically rustic setting. Prices remain refreshingly reasonable, with customers like fatini azahar noting a complete meal including iced tea tallying up to just RM14.50, demonstrating excellent bang for your ringgit.
